memcache是一套开放源的分布式高速缓存系统。由服务端和客户端组成,以守护程序(监听)方式运行于一个或多个服务器中,随时会接收客户端的连接和操作。memcache主要把数据对象缓存到内存中,通过在内存里维护一个统...
分类:
系统相关 时间:
2015-08-29 17:19:35
阅读次数:
154
性能上:三者都是使用共享内存对数据进行cache来提升数据的读写能力,性能比较高效(还有个ttserver)操作的便利性上:memcache数据结构比较单一,都是key-valuecmem比memcache多一个按列模式和局部模式redis 丰富一些,提供 list,set,hash 等数据结构的存...
分类:
系统相关 时间:
2015-08-28 17:12:36
阅读次数:
230
前些日子将项目由使用数据库改版为使用接口,由于接口返回的xml中多了一些附加信息,导致xml转化后的DataTable无法储存在MemCache中。这时可以将xml序列化为其对应的类,当然由于当时对xml的序列化使用不多所以改为接收json转化为对应的类,这里主要展示我如何使用json的。 ...
memcached(十八)并发原语CAS与GETS操作 Memcached 并发控制 CAS 协议 memcache控制高并发问题 使用memcached进行并发控制 memcached的最佳实践方案
分类:
系统相关 时间:
2015-08-27 22:42:43
阅读次数:
173
在分布式系统中,如果某业务可以由多个相同的节点处理,很容易想到用HASH的方式将业务请求分散到这些节点处理,如果有N个节点,计算方法为:HASH(id)% N。如果只是简单的计算,不涉及用户状态,这是一个简单有效的方案。如果节点的计算涉及用户状态,比如维护购物车、Memcache缓存服务等,好像也没...
分类:
编程语言 时间:
2015-08-27 18:02:47
阅读次数:
179
遇到的问题:这个问题主要是linux服务器安装memcached服务后,phpinfo信息没有memcache扩展,所以主要是给php安装memcache扩展,教程中是安装memcache扩展,我认为应该是安装memcached扩展,关于这一点不是很明白。教程链接1:http://blog.csdn...
分类:
Web程序 时间:
2015-08-27 09:30:55
阅读次数:
139
由于是采用脚本安装的memache,所以软件的依赖关系我就不操心了,脚本已经帮我装好了和php的关联关系,实在是很省心。后续如果有需要,我会针对windows和linux各写一个安装和配置的说明,一来提高自己的水平,而来也给有需要的朋友们。因此这次我将关注点放在memcache的配置以及php的操作...
分类:
Web程序 时间:
2015-08-26 01:29:54
阅读次数:
198
MemCache在win7上的可视化配置以及Net应用惯例科普:MemCache是一套分布式的高速缓存系统,由LiveJournal的Brad Fitzpatrick开发,但目前被许多网站使用以提升网站的访问速度,尤其对于一些大型的、需要频繁访问数据库的网站访问速度提升效果十分显著。这是一套开放源代...
惯例科普:MemCache是一套分布式的高速缓存系统,由LiveJournal的Brad Fitzpatrick开发,但目前被许多网站使用以提升网站的访问速度,尤其对于一些大型的、需要频繁访问数据库的网站访问速度提升效果十分显著。这是一套开放源代码软件,以BSD license授权发布。MemCac...
分类:
移动开发 时间:
2015-08-25 13:11:10
阅读次数:
160
惯例科普:MemCache是一套分布式的高速缓存系统,由LiveJournal的Brad Fitzpatrick开发,但目前被许多网站使用以提升网站的访问速度,尤其对于一些大型的、需要频繁访问数据库的网站访问速度提升效果十分显著。这是一套开放源代码软件,以BSD license授权发布。MemCac...